Prior to spontaneously recording this convo between sessions at CAMT in Fort Worth, TX recently, Vanessa and today's guest Cathy Marks Krpan had only really spent time together while frantically travelling through airports trying to make their connections.  

And in between panicked pleas to airport golf carts and documenting every detail on Instagram, one thing kept coming up - how the stress and uncertainty of air travel held so many parallels with the anxiety we feel in math class.

Cathy has an incredibly warm & empathetic approach to teaching and shares inspiring insights on:

  • sitting with the unknown
  • empowering people with choice & agency
  • treating students like the complex, emotional humans they are

About Cathy: (Website, Instagram)

​An award-winning author and former classroom teacher, Cathy Marks Krpan is a professor at the Ontario Institute for Studies in Education, at the University of Toronto, where she teaches graduate courses in mathematics education. She works with classroom teachers and school districts across North America and internationally on effective teaching and learning strategies in mathematics.
